Default Body control module replacement

I posted this on the Tech form and didn't get any feedback, so here we go.

2000 Auto Vert

Have been having electrical issues ( ABS, Traction control, service vetches)
DIC and idiot lights, radio and gauges stop working. Took car to a place that does Vette repairs told them to put a new ing.switch in it. Got a call saying it's not the switch, probably the BCM. But what pissed me off was they didn't leave the NEW switch in. So I paid labor to R&R the switch but Ended up with the original switch.
So my question is do I go for
A- ACDelco rebuild $450.
B- used $350 or
C- some cheap knockoff $150
D- New from dealer $950

Also any copitent Vette shop in Akron/Canton Ohio?

Thanks for any input

Post the codes and let some of the people here give you some input on what is happening. Of course you could just throw another part and some labor at it and still have the same issues. Your call.....
I'd also make real sure the battery is good. C-5s can start and drive with a marginal battery. weak batteries cause really weird problems.
